Vehicle hits elderly pedestrian at 29th and K Streets, Sacramento CA


A vehicle struck an elderly male pedestrian near 29th Street and K Street in Sacramento. Emergency responders arrived and began performing CPR. Roads near the area were requested to be closed to support the response.
